      <title>Sexton/Watson families Red Fork Desha County</title>
      <link>http://boards.rootsweb.com/localities.northam.usa.states.arkansas.counties.desha/276/mb.ashx</link>
      <description>I am researching the William Sexton and the George B Watson families of Red Fork Desha County.  William Sexton was the first County Treasurer (1838-1850).  George B Watson Senior was twice William Sexton's father-in-law (Narcissa and Mary B Watsonm Sexton).  Both families appear to have migrated to Desha (then Arkansas) Co from Concordia Parish LA between 1834 and 1837 and were prominent in early Desha County affairs.  George B Watson Jr married Sophia WP Camac in Concordia Parish LA in 1828.  They had sons, Lewis and John and daughters Mary and Narcissa.  Narcissa married Dr Charles L French abt 1859 and moved to California.  George subsequently married Harriet and had several more children.  William Sexton's presumed father was Daniel Sextion Senior d 1843, age 72 years, in Desha County.  Daniel was preceded in death by his second wife, Nancy Brooks Sexton in 1841 in Red Fork.  Daniel Sexton Jr, b 1818 Concordia LA, left Arkansas for California in 1841.  Any additional information on these families will be appreciated.</description>

      <title>CLIFFORD E. COPELAND - OBITUARY</title>
      <link>http://boards.rootsweb.com/localities.northam.usa.states.arkansas.counties.desha/247/mb.ashx</link>
      <description>The Sun, San Bernardino, CA - March 23, 2005&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;CLIFFORD E. COPELAND, age 81, teacher for 28 years in San Bernardino City secondary schools, passed away in his home March 21, 2005, surrounded by his loving family.  Born in McGehee, Arkansas, he earned his BA from Ouachita Baptist University in Arkadelphia, Arkansas and his MA from George Peabody College in Nashville, TN.  After serving with the Army in Europe during WWII, he was recalled to service in Korea and retired with the rank of Major.  He was a member of the Masonic Lodge all his adult life and a lifetime member of the National Education Association.  &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Survivors include his wife, Patricia C.; daughter, Victoria Pearson, Poway, CA: son Douglas Copeland, Encinitas, CA; step-son Michael Muir, San Bernardino, CA; grandchildren, Aaron and Collette Pearson, Poway, CA; brother, Dr. Thompson P. Copeland, Johnson City, TN, and several nieces and nephews.&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Memorial Service to be held on Friday, March 25, 11 am at the Bobbitt Memorial Chapel, 1299 E.
